Pakistan cooperating regional & int’l partners to bring peace in Afghanistan: FM
ISLAMABAD, Feb 11 (DNA): Foreign Minister Shah Mahmood Qureshi has said Pakistan has always supported a negotiated political solution instead of use of power to bring peace in Afghanistan.
Chairing a meeting of Advisory Council for Foreign Affairs in Islamabad on Monday, he said Pakistan is fulfilling collective responsibility efficiently to bring peace in Afghanistan with cooperation of regional and international partners.
The Foreign Minister said now the entire world support our stance regarding peace in Afghanistan.
The Advisory Council also stressed to enhance relations with Pakistani immigrants by promotion of tourism, trade, investment, legal assistance and education sectors.
